Innovative New Solution Simplifies Network Administration and Reduces It Costs
Wednesday, 29 June 2005Entrigue Systems, Inc., a provider of IT consulting services, today announced Script Start™ an innovative new logon script processor that significantly simplifies desktop management for network administrators.
Script Start™ allows network administrators to centrally and remotely control and customize client machines during user logon, decreasing administrative time and improving total cost of ownership (TCO). Script Start allows IT staff to quickly and easily manage desktop clients including mapping drives, installing printers, configuring Outlook profiles, modifying environment variables, adjusting internet proxy settings, and customizing client machines during user logon.
"Entrigue Systems has developed a unique and new product that will allow network administrators to reduce the time spent on client administration in half, allowing them to monitor the network and support critical issues that arise," said Derek Duke, Director, Information Technology, Blimpie International. "Script Start™ is a great solution for both novice and expert administrators, providing an easy to use graphical web interface with no scripting required."
Based on the KiXtart freeware scripting language, Script Start™ delivers an extensive set of configuration modules that accommodate almost all routine client configuration tasks. All Script Start™ configuration is done through a graphical Web interface with no scripting is involved. In addition, the solution is installed and the server and does not require software loaded on client machines.
"For years, we have been deploying logon scripts on client networks saving network administrators significant time and cost. Our clients have routinely requested the capability to augment their logon scripts internally, without having to learn a scripting language," said Jon McDonald, CEO and founder, Entrigue Systems. "Script Start™ is the result of our years of knowledge and experience developing logon scripts distilled into an easy to use system."
Unlike many solutions, Script Start™ does not require multiple client licenses but it is licensed per domain controller to deliver significant cost savings. Script Start™ supports multiple platforms including Windows 95, Windows 98, Windows ME, Windows NT 4.0, Windows 2000, Windows XP, Windows 2003, Terminal Server, Citrix® MetaFrame®, and SAMBA.
